The " Casa da Cela " –literally the House of the Cell –is situated on a sunny mountain slope in the Vizela river valley where the morning light gently covers the land.

The original part of the " Casa da Cela " predates the birth of Portugal itself..

And over the centuries it has been improved and adapted using tradicional agricultural methods. During the last twenty years ,the main house ,as well as the outhouses .have been completely renovated ,including the building of an interino Pateo in tradicional Portuguese stone ,together with a stairway in granite.

Here you can enjoy the swimming pool ,gardens ,solarium ,barbecue grill with tradicional firewood oven ,spas ,vineyards totally replanted ,as well as a forest where more than 2.000 species ,of trees can be found ,among them Oak ,Walnut ,Faia ,Chestnut and Cherry.

In the gardens surrounding the house several species of plants and bushes can be observed ,as well as vast stretches of green grass. In na old Porch ,a Museum has been constructed where ancient agricultural tools and craft pieces can still be seen.

The old cellar has been completely renovated ,allowing for wine tastings to be carried out ,and where videos of agricultural work from by-gone days ,as well as the present ,can be viewed ( for example how the vineyard was planted and the supporting houses built).

The ancient walls are interspersed by sash windows ,turrets and chimneys.

A stay in the "Casa da Cela" is a delight and gives you the chance to discover an area of great beauty ,including ,for example ,the Benedictine Monastery of Santa Maria of Riba Pombeiro about 1 Km away ,as well as the Historical Centre of Guimarães –the birth place of Portugal – about 6 kms away.

The Casa da Cela  has 5 rooms, a T2 apartment, swimming pool, barbecue, a wine tasting room, a shop of traditional products, a cellar, possibility of guided visits around the vineyards, Serra da Estrela dogs, among others.
